Ed. 2024\, 63\, e202316702.\n\n \n\n \n\nBio:\n\nCarsten Bolm stud ied chemistry at the TU Braunschweig (Germanin y) and at the University of Wisconsin\, Madison (USA). After finishing his doctorate under the superv ision of Manfred Reetz in Marburg (Germany)\, he performed postdoctoral st udies with K. Barry Sharpless at MIT\, Cambridge (USA). Subsequently\, Car sten Bolm obtain a habilitation associated with Bernd Giese Basel (Switzer land). After a short term as Professor of Organic Chemistry at the Univers ity of Marburg (Germany)\, he moved to RWTH Aachen University (Germany) wh ere he holds a chair of Organic Chemistry since 1996. His research interes t is focused on synthetic organic chemistry including mechanochemistry.\n DTSTART:20240507T170000Z DTEND:20240507T183000Z LOCATION:OM 10\, Maass Chemistry Building\, CA\, QC\, Montreal\, H3A 0B8\, 801 rue Sherbrooke Ouest SUMMARY:Chemical Society Seminar: Carsten Bolm- Mechanochemistry: The use o f mills in synthetic organic chemistry URL:/chemistry/channels/event/chemical-society-seminar -carsten-bolm-mechanochemistry-use-mills-synthetic-organic-chemistry-35631 2 END:VEVENT END:VCALENDAR
